Teens Invited to Explore Policing with Fairfax Co. Explorer Post

Teens and their parents are invited to the annual informational meeting next Tuesday, Sept. 24, at the Fairfax County Police training facility, 4900 Stonecroft Boulevard, Chantilly, to learn more about Fairfax County Police Explorer Post #1742. The meeting begins at 7 p.m. and runs until 9 p.m.

Explorers serve police departments and their communities across the country and provide young people with opportunities to learn and practice skills that police officers use on a daily basis. Explorers gain experience in fingerprinting, processing crime scenes, staffing special events, and helping officers spread the word about safety and crime prevention.
